What does it mean when the status is deleted in WhatsApp - briefly?
When a user deletes their status on WhatsApp, it means they have removed that content from their profile. This action is typically taken to update or refresh the information shared with contacts.
What does it mean when the status is deleted in WhatsApp - in detail?
When a status is deleted on WhatsApp, it means that the user who posted it has chosen to remove their content from the platform. This action can be taken for various reasons and has several implications:
-
User's Choice: The decision to delete a status is entirely at the discretion of the user. They may have realized they shared something inappropriate, no longer want others to see it, or simply wish to update their status with new content.
-
Visibility: Once deleted, the status becomes invisible to all contacts who had access to it previously. This means that any text, images, videos, or other media that were part of the status will no longer be viewable by anyone except the user who posted it.
-
Notifications: WhatsApp does not send out notifications to users who have viewed the deleted status before its removal. Therefore, contacts will not receive any alerts indicating that the status has been taken down.
-
Data Retention: While the status is no longer visible to others, it may still be retained in WhatsApp's backend systems for a certain period of time due to data storage policies and legal requirements. However, this data is not accessible to users or third parties without proper authorization.
-
Potential Reasons: Users might delete their statuses for several reasons:
- Privacy Concerns: If the user feels that the content shared was too personal or could be misinterpreted, they may choose to delete it.
- Updating Content: Users often update their status with new information and remove old ones to keep their profile current.
- Mistakenly Shared Information: In cases where sensitive or incorrect information is shared unintentionally, users might delete the status immediately.
- End of Event or Campaign: Sometimes, a status is deleted because it was posted for a specific event, promotion, or campaign that has ended.
-
User Control: The ability to delete a status gives WhatsApp users control over their online presence and the content they share with others. This feature aligns with the platform's commitment to user privacy and security.
In summary, when a status is deleted on WhatsApp, it signifies that the user has chosen to remove their shared content from public view for whatever reason they deem necessary. The action ensures that the content becomes invisible to others while potentially still being retained in WhatsApp's systems for a certain duration.
